Transaction 586393eaecb56dc9f6c52679c766522153661c478f496ecf0b2544a94606a3c2
1 Input
1 Output
-
586393eaecb56dc9f6c52679c766522153661c478f496ecf0b2544a94606a3c2:0
- value
- 502023
- script pubkey
- OP_0 OP_PUSHBYTES_20 8066f221f16df079008c996b1e15ff0ec4abd28c
- address
- bc1qspn0yg03dhc8jqyvn943u90lpmz2h55vulcamw